Unpublished recordings by Basque singers and musicians between 1947 and 2000 released on CD

Dec 15, 2009

"Frémeaux & Associés" recently released a compilation of French traditional music under the direction of Guillaume Veillet. A CD is dedicated to the South-West with recordings from between 1939 and 2006. Amongst the extracts proposed four are from the Northern Basque Country and three are unpublished: the improvisers Mattin and Meltxor in Garazi in 1947 (already released), the young singers Mathieu and Arnaud Etxahun - also recorded in 1947 - ("Adios izar ederra"), an extract from the Souletin mascarade and finally the singer Ganizon Bergara recorded in Saint-Pée-sur-Nivelle in 2000 ("Sortu naiz Iparrean").
